There was a time when mom jeans were considered a fashion abomination. They are unflattering to a woman’s body, and they usually make the buttocks look larger and fatter.

Also, the fit is just all over the place. Needless to say, any person under the age of 30 caught wearing mom jeans would be at the receiving end of heartless jokes.

But that changed drastically in the past few years. With the growing interest in vintage fashion and the general love for all things high-waisted, mom jeans have been reinvented and made into something a lot more wearable (not to mention fashionable!).

Now, just like Alessandra Ambrosio and Kendall Jenner, you can wear mom jeans and get away with it! Let’s pick up some style tips from some bloggers, shall we?

1. Solid-Colored Sweater

Xenia, whose fashion blog A Fashion Nation is no longer available online, has so many awesome ensembles wearing mom jeans that it’s hard to pick just one, but we managed to narrow the choices down to this classic look.

We love how she made the jeans look elegant by wearing them with understated pieces like her solid-colored sweater and by accessorizing with equally minimalist pieces (chunky chain necklace, anyone?).

2. Cherry Red Shoes

Try wearing mom jeans with a button-down top and drape a jacket over your shoulders for some serious street style vibe. Tatiana even went for cherry red shoes for an interesting pop of color. Her blog is unfortunately no longer available online.

3. Chic Floral Top

Tap into your inner vintage girl and wear your mom jeans with a floral top. Something fitted just like Lauren’s will balance out the silhouette of your jeans. Check out her great sense of style at A Little Lau.

4. Black Cropped Top

Cropped tops are also the perfect accompaniment to mom jeans. Take a cue from Uli Chan who made her jeans look urban chic with a turtleneck cropped top. Wearing this to school? Go and accessorize with a leather backpack.

5. Sleeveless White Top

Go wear your jeans with a sleeveless top, and tuck it in your pants. Have a blazer to give your jeans a more formal appeal. That’s what Beatriz from Mi Armario en Ruinas did. She capped off the chic look with nude pumps.

6. High-Waisted Women’s Jeans

Here’s a fool-proof way to wear your mom jeans — pair them with a fitted top! It will balance the silhouette and won’t make you look like you’ve added 10 pounds overnight.

Emily did exactly that with this look. She wore her high-waisted women’s jeans with a cute top and had a furry jacket at her disposal. A pair of pumps also made the look classier. Her blog, The Pink Zombie, is unfortunately no longer available online.

7. Acid-Washed Denim

It’s really nice to see that these jeans have undergone a couple of makeovers in the past few years. No longer are they just unflattering jeans made from blue or black denim; they have evolved into something that is a tad edgier and more modern.

Tess from Style Story wore a pair in acid-washed denim with ripped details. They worked seamlessly with her ’90s grunge outfit comprising a printed top, a leather jacket, and a pair of creepers.
